About the Item

Follower of Bacchus is an original bronze sculpture realized by an Italian Sculptor in the end of the XIX century. Bronze casting. Made in Italy. H: 100 cm. Excellent conditions. Beautiful and precious work of art realized in Italy in the end of the XIX century and representing a female nude follower of Bacchus holding grapes. This figures, in ancient mythology, wear animal skins, with the thyrsus in their hands, they ran dancing wildly in the mountains accompanied by the roar of cymbals, flutes and other instruments. At the end of the exaltation, coinciding with ecstasy, they ravaged and devoured the sacred animal (usually a deer), to take possession of the divinity itself. In this representation, we see the follower of Bacchus while drinking the nectar of the grapes, simbolically wine. She is wearing a very light dress and her head is crowned by a grapes branch. The sculpture is a beautiful example of bronze casting: it is totally realized in bright bronze. This artwork is shipped from Italy. Under existing legislation, any artwork in Italy created over 70 years ago by an artist who has died requires a licence for export regardless of the work’s market price. The shipping may require additional handling days to require the licence according to the final destination of the artwork.

Bronze head sculpture realized by Giulio Aristide Sartorio, an Italian painter, sculptor and film director from Rome. Having attended the Rome Institute of Fine Arts, Sartorio presented a Symbolist work at the 1883 International Exposition of Rome. He made friendships with Nino Costa and Gabriele D’Annunzio, and associated with the painters and photographers of the Roman countryside.
